Also, I did do that mid-year clinic last year. It was helpful and we covered a wide range of topics:
-bumping drills
-rubbing wheels drills
-avoiding sudden braking
-cornering solo and with others
-some sprinting
I wish we had covered more pack riding though, but ran out of time.
